YOUR IMPACT:

As a SEO Manager, you will join a world-class digital marketing team on a mission to support prospects and clients throughout their journey, empowering them to interact with OpenText with ease and on their own schedule. You bring a passion for digital marketing, data analytics, and reporting insights. Search is changing fast, and this role sits at the center of that shift. You will lead traditional SEO alongside generative engine optimization (GEO) and AI search optimization, making sure OpenText content earns visibility in Google, in AI Overviews, and across large language model answer engines such as ChatGPT, Perplexity, Gemini, and Copilot. This is not just about gaining rankings. It is about gaining rankings that matter. Great targeting drives the right conversations. The role requires a deep understanding of technical SEO, content strategy, keyword and entity research, and analytics. The ideal candidate collaborates closely with content creators, web developers, and marketing teams to optimize our digital presence and improve rankings and answer-engine citations. You will develop strategic approaches to search and AI discovery that generate organic traffic, engagement, and leads for the business[AL1.1].

You can manage multiple activities at once, while keeping all stakeholders up to date with performance metrics reports. You must be comfortable with change and thrive in a fast-moving environment.

WHAT THE ROLE OFFERS:

  • Developing and executing SEO and GEO strategies, including keyword, entity, and competitive research, to drive organic growth and improve rankings.
  • Monitoring and analyzing performance using SEO and AI visibility tools (Google Analytics, Google Search Console, SEMrush, Ahrefs, and emerging GEO platforms) and recommending updates to content and web pages.
  • Structuring content for AI answer engines, using schema markup, clear entity definitions, and citable formats that earn inclusion in AI-generated responses.
  • Staying ahead of search engine algorithm changes, AI search developments, industry trends, and best practices.
  • Building strong relationships with subject matter experts across the organization and external vendors to align on go-to-market approaches.
  • Analyzing campaign performance and making data-driven decisions to optimize effectiveness against target KPIs.
  • Working closely with the full Digital Marketing team to ensure holistic alignment and drive conversations that matter.
  • Educating internal teams on SEO, GEO, and AI search best practices, and championing them across the business.

WHAT DO YOU NEED TO SUCCEED:

  • Bachelor's degree in marketing or related field is required
  • 5+ years'' experience in digital marketing programs, including SEO, in an enterprise software or B2B company.
  • Proven ability to improve organic search performance and rankings, with a working understanding of how content earns visibility in AI answer engines.
  • Strong abilities in using Google Analytics, Google Search Console, and Google Data Studio to review data analytics and generate reports with insights.
  • Familiarity with generative engine optimization (GEO) and how large language models select and cite sources, along with hands-on use of structured data and schema markup.

OpenText launched in 1991 as a small spin-off company from the University of Waterloo in Canada. Twenty-two years later, we’re a truly global company with more than 8200 employees in over 140 offices around the world.

Working for OpenText means working for a truly global, world-class company with a solid customer base, stable cash flow, and the resources to execute well. We’ve grown to $1.3B annual revenue in 2013. And, most impressive has been our consistent upward growth, steered by an experienced leadership team.
